From the Rolls-Royce experimental archive: a quarter of a million communications from Rolls-Royce, 1906 to 1960's. Documents from the Sir Henry Royce Memorial Foundation (SHRMF).
Boyce electrical self-winding clock and a potential alternative from Ferranti.
Identifier | ExFiles\Box 179\1\ img053 | |
Date | 27th October 1931 | |
HS{Lord Ernest Hives - Chair}/WST. FROM R.{Sir Henry Royce} [Struck through: C. to SG.{Arthur F. Sidgreaves - MD} WOR.{Arthur Wormald - General Works Manager} BY.{R.W. Bailey - Chief Engineer}] re. BOYCE CLOCK. ELECTRICAL SELF WINDING. R2/W27.10.31. [Handwritten: X6022, X6026] [Stamp: RECEIVED 1931 OCT] I think this is probably made in U. S. A.{Mr Adams} I understand that Ferranti's make one, and as their work is generally excellent it may be worth getting a specimen. I should be very interested in seeing the various samples you may get hold of. [Signature] R.{Sir Henry Royce} | ||
